Basic Diets for Dogs with Allergies

Many commercial pet foods are loaded with highly processed, inferior-quality ingredients, and chemicals that may contribute to overall ill health or trigger allergic sensitivities. A switch to a higher quality, more natural food with fewer potential allergic offenders may reduce allergic reactions.

  • Eliminate processed treats (eg. S’nausage).
  • Eliminate treats containing gluten (ie. Bread or biscuits made from wheat, barley or rye).
  • Appropriate commercial diet or home prepared meals – as discussed with Dr Selmer
  • It’s okay to feed from the table – but only healthy natural food such as vegetables (no onions) or fruit (no grapes).
  • Sauces, gravy made from mixes, processed foods (ie. deli meat, processed cheese) should not be given to your dog. Fat or gristle from meat is not appropriate as a dog treat.
